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
992784 060913 27279
6855090505 3091 2199132
6855090505 3091 2199132
732329846 22199145323 494
All about undefined
Interested in learning more?
6855090505 3091 2199132
732329846 22199145323 494
See more
522 50618
14 145 56430240480
See more
57242793 9975662175
024 92337822214 3750653828
See more